Output 84ca21b52620c3148c3740a8d7f5a9ac34f3c48c4e980b3d4ee341caf9c7480d:1

value
40038648
script pubkey
OP_0 OP_PUSHBYTES_20 e9c1964db864e1a79dc1c10ec2d87479d5840ef4
address
bc1qa8qevndcvns608wpcy8v9kr5082cgrh5zgvfsa
transaction
84ca21b52620c3148c3740a8d7f5a9ac34f3c48c4e980b3d4ee341caf9c7480d